In the United States today, according to the American Academy of Dermatology, it is estimated that around 30 million women suffer from the problem of female baldness. Even though it is more common in women who are older, particularly when they reach menopause, younger women also are affected by this condition. With this article, we will take a look into some of the causes of
Hair Loss in women that are common today. The main causes for this in women is related to the same factors as that of men. Similar to men, women may lose hair because of age, genetics, or they may have a problem related to hormone levels. Along with these, there are other factors that can cause
Hair Loss in women. However, in this article we will be going over a few of the medical causes of
Hair Loss in women today. You will find that as long as the proper diagnosis is provided by a doctor or dermatologist, you should be able to treat your condition. 1. Polycystic ovary syndrome is a problem related to hormones and can cause loss of hair. It is not uncommon for a doctor to diagnose this particular health issue when a woman is suffering from
Hair Loss, as this is one of the indicators. 2. Another Cause of
Hair Loss in women may be related to a treatment that they are receiving for an autoimmune disorder. In a case like this the loss of hair may be quite sever and the hair may come out in large patches or clumps. 3. There is another medical condition that may cause
Hair Loss and that is Telogen Effluvium. This type may occur after an event in a women's life alters there hormone levels. Some events that may lead to this are child birth, using a crash diet, surgery, or it could even be something traumatic that has happened. It is important to note that before you undergo any type of treatment, so that you do not cause the problem to become worse, you should attempt to establish what is the underlying cause. If you have trouble doing this on your own you may need to consult a doctor. Above we have gone over but a few of the causes of
Hair Loss in women. These will not happen to every woman, but if you do suffer from
Hair Loss you should try and find out the cause so that it can be treated or remedied.
